Michael Fanone (born September 3, 1980) is an American law enforcement analyst and former police officer, who is currently a CNN on-air contributor. He worked for the Metropolitan Police Department of the District of Columbia from 2001 to 2021. During the 2021 United States Capitol attack, Fanone was dragged by a mob down the Capitol steps, beaten with pipes, stunned with a Taser and threatened with his own gun. He had a heart attack.

Quotes[edit]

  • I was grabbed, beaten, Tased, all while being called a traitor to my country, I was at risk of being stripped of and killed with my own firearm, as I heard chants of, ‘Kill him with his own gun.’
